Role Description A Medical Transcriptionist is responsible for listening to the dictation of voice recordings from medical providers and typing the recordings into the laboratory information system in a timely manner. These dictations will become a permanent patient record and may include:

  • Specimen gross description
  • Specimen microscopic description
  • Pathologist diagnosis

Transcription duties may also include any general purpose correspondence such as pathology consultation letters. Transcription is also responsible for auditing patient demographic information and making any necessary corrections. This position is primarily an off-site location or work-from-home position. Employees are responsible for following all Company policies and procedures, including adherence to CPD’s Work at Home Policy and regulatory standards such as HIPAA, CAP, and OSHA.

Requirements

  • Must be proficient in basic computer skills.
  • Must possess detailed proofreading skills for auditing patient information and correcting any inaccuracies.
  • Must be familiar with proper grammar, spelling, and sentence structure.
  • In-depth knowledge of medical terms and medical language to identify and correct errors and enter patient clinical history information into the patient record.
  • Must be familiar with transcription equipment, including computers, software programs, word processing software, audio software, and foot pedal.
  • Attention to detail is required for quality assurance and precision to spot and correct errors that could impact patient care and medical liability.
  • Must maintain strict adherence to patient confidentiality.
  • Must be able to work with minimal supervision; ability to self-direct.
